About The Position

People in a medical office keep everything running smoothly behind the scenes so doctors can focus on care. Patients may never notice this work, but it’s essential to creating a positive experience. Our Health Information Management Representatives (HIM II) play a key part in that. They prepare HIPAA‑compliant release‑of‑information requests, work with a third‑party vendor to gather paper charts, assist walk‑in patients, handle STAT requests, and manage incoming calls — all of which help set the foundation for high‑quality care. WHO WE ARE Franciscan Health is a non-profit health care ministry with primary and specialty care physician groups located throughout Indiana and Illinois. Franciscan is known for our mission of caring. Our values of Respect for Life; Fidelity to Our Mission; Compassionate Concern; Joyful Service; and Christian Stewardship extend to our employees and patients. With 12 hospital ministries, Franciscan Health is one of the largest Catholic health care organizations in the Midwest. Franciscan Health includes over 1,000 employed physicians and advanced practice providers. Franciscan providers enjoy a team approach to care. Of our 260+ locations, many are nationally recognized Centers of Health Care Excellence.
